ABSTRACT
The oil palm plant (Elaeis guineensis Jacq.) is a plant that produces food oil, industry and biofuel. Palm oil replanting is the process of replacing old and damaged plants with new plants to increase the productivity of oil palm plantations. This research aims to determine the effect of the interaction of solid compost and NPKMg fertilizer, solid compost factors, NPKMg fertilizer and to obtain the best dose on the growth of oil palm (Elaeis guineensis Jacq.) seedlings in the main nursery. The research was carried out at the Experimental Garden of the Faculty of Agriculture, Riau University, in factorial form using a completely randomized design (CRD). Factor I, namely solid compost (S), consists of 3 levels, namely S1 = 150 g per plant, S2 = 200 g per plant and S3 = 250 g per plant. Factor II is NPKMg (N) fertilizer which consists of 3 levels, namely N1 = 10 g per plant, N2 = 15 g per plant and N3 = 20 g per plant. The data obtained were analyzed statistically with analysis of variance and continued with the Honestly Significant Difference (BNJ) test at the 5% level using the SAS application version 9.1. The best treatment combination from the results of this research is giving a dose of 250 g of solid compost and 15 g of NPKMg fertilizer per plant because it can increase plant height, tuber diameter, number of leaves and leaf area.
